30mV 50mV Low Resistance Resistor Metal Strip Current Sensing Using Shunt Resistor
Precision metal shunts are high-precision resistive elements used for accurate current detection and sampling. These products utilize a shunt plate made of manganese-copper alloy or a special metal material. When a large current flows through, the shunt plate generates a linear voltage signal in the millivolt range, providing a precise sampling voltage for instruments, control modules, and monitoring systems.
This series of shunts has a fixed structure and accuracy classes up to 0.5 (2A–4000A) and 1 (5000–6000A). The products feature high stability, low temperature drift, high mechanical strength, and good long-term reliability, and are widely used in power supply equipment, battery management, instrumentation, and industrial control systems.
| Item | Parameter Overview |
|---|---|
| Accuracy Class | 0.5 (2–4000A), 1 (5000–6000A) |
| Rated Current Range | 2A to 6000A, multiple specifications available |
| Temperature Rise Requirement | Temperature rise ≤80℃ at current ≥ 50A |
| Mechanical Shock Capacity | 70m/s² Acceleration, 80–120 cycles/min for 5 hours |
| Dimensions | Multiple sizes (e.g., L: 100–175mm, B: 20–130mm, etc.) |
| Mounting | Screw mounting, M5/M8/M10 and other sizes |
The shunt uses high-precision metal alloy materials (such as manganese copper), possessing excellent temperature stability, ensuring consistent millivolt output signals across various temperature environments. This design ensures long-term reliable measurement accuracy, making it particularly suitable for high-current, high-power environments.
The product has undergone rigorous mechanical shock testing and can withstand continuous vibration and impact during transportation or equipment operation. It has a wide operating temperature range and strong humidity tolerance, making it suitable for measurement tasks in complex industrial environments.
The shunt can operate continuously for 2 hours at 120% of its rated current, ensuring stable resistance and accurate measurement without drift. Under high current (≥50A) conditions, the temperature rise remains below 80℃, ensuring a long service life.
- Power Supply and Power Systems: Used for current monitoring in DC power supplies, power modules, UPS, and power distribution systems.
- Battery Management System (BMS): Used for sampling the charging and discharging current of new energy batteries and energy storage batteries.
- Instrumentation: Used as a core sampling element in ammeters, amperemeters, and monitoring instruments.
- Motor and Drive Systems: Used for current control and protection in industrial motors, servo drives, and elevator control systems.
- Charging Piles and New Energy Equipment: Monitors high-speed, high-current operation, improving safety.
